<?xml version="1.0" encoding="UTF-8" ?>
<?xml-stylesheet type="text/xsl" href="https://devzone.nordicsemi.com/cfs-file/__key/system/syndication/rss.xsl" media="screen"?><rss version="2.0" xmlns:dc="http://purl.org/dc/elements/1.1/" xmlns:slash="http://purl.org/rss/1.0/modules/slash/" xmlns:wfw="http://wellformedweb.org/CommentAPI/" xmlns:atom="http://www.w3.org/2005/Atom"><channel><title>how to run DTM on nrf5340</title><link>https://devzone.nordicsemi.com/f/nordic-q-a/111787/how-to-run-dtm-on-nrf5340</link><description>HI Noridc 
 I am developing with nRF5340, and I need to proceed with DTM test to verify the chip in the production process. 
 I am currently using this routine C:\ncs\v2.6.0\zephyr\samples\bluetooth\hci_uart 
 I then added the following configuration</description><dc:language>en-US</dc:language><generator>Telligent Community 13</generator><lastBuildDate>Tue, 04 Jun 2024 12:43:17 GMT</lastBuildDate><atom:link rel="self" type="application/rss+xml" href="https://devzone.nordicsemi.com/f/nordic-q-a/111787/how-to-run-dtm-on-nrf5340" /><item><title>RE: how to run DTM on nrf5340</title><link>https://devzone.nordicsemi.com/thread/487325?ContentTypeID=1</link><pubDate>Tue, 04 Jun 2024 12:43:17 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:6b7af113-c634-4d37-93c2-efae04cd6f67</guid><dc:creator>Elfving</dc:creator><description>&lt;p&gt;No problem &lt;span class="emoticon" data-url="https://devzone.nordicsemi.com/cfs-file/__key/system/emoji/1f642.svg" title="Slight smile"&gt;&amp;#x1f642;&lt;/span&gt;&lt;/p&gt;
&lt;p&gt;Please let us know if there is anything else!&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: how to run DTM on nrf5340</title><link>https://devzone.nordicsemi.com/thread/487323?ContentTypeID=1</link><pubDate>Tue, 04 Jun 2024 12:41:23 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:73b57bbd-c763-4ca3-8caa-1b4038915fdb</guid><dc:creator>Danny-</dc:creator><description>&lt;p&gt;Ok, I will try the sample you mentioned.&lt;/p&gt;
&lt;p&gt;Thank you again for your help!&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: how to run DTM on nrf5340</title><link>https://devzone.nordicsemi.com/thread/487313?ContentTypeID=1</link><pubDate>Tue, 04 Jun 2024 12:19:46 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:189e6e0b-2716-43bf-9d99-175dbb8dc697</guid><dc:creator>Elfving</dc:creator><description>&lt;p&gt;Yeah I think that solution would be more Zephyr specific,&amp;nbsp;so it makes sense that it requires CONFIG_BT_LL_SW_SPLIT as that selects the Zephyr controller.&lt;/p&gt;
&lt;p&gt;I would rather recommend the DTM or radio test sample though. I do not know a lot about the Zephyr variant, but don&amp;#39;t see any reason why that would be any better. DTM should work fine with&lt;span&gt;&amp;nbsp;any device that supports instruction communication over 2-wire&lt;/span&gt;. &lt;a href="https://devzone.nordicsemi.com/f/nordic-q-a/96039/nrf52833-ble-connectivity-issue-with-cmw270/429514"&gt;This previous case seems to go over&amp;nbsp;the same topic (DTM&amp;nbsp;with&amp;nbsp;&lt;span&gt;CMW270&lt;/span&gt;), have a look at the answers there&lt;/a&gt;.&lt;/p&gt;
&lt;p&gt;Regards,&lt;/p&gt;
&lt;p&gt;Elfving&lt;/p&gt;
&lt;p&gt;Edit: I guess not everything in that case I linked would be interesting. I was mainly thinking of &lt;a href="https://devzone.nordicsemi.com/f/nordic-q-a/96039/nrf52833-ble-connectivity-issue-with-cmw270/406611"&gt;this post by Kaja&lt;/a&gt;.&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: how to run DTM on nrf5340</title><link>https://devzone.nordicsemi.com/thread/487298?ContentTypeID=1</link><pubDate>Tue, 04 Jun 2024 11:48:22 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:f8617b1f-db1b-437b-b972-7f27a5388a3e</guid><dc:creator>Danny-</dc:creator><description>&lt;p&gt;hi Elfving&lt;/p&gt;
&lt;p&gt;Thank you very much for your reply!&lt;/p&gt;
&lt;p&gt;I saw that my current configuration showed a lack of dependencies, so I went further to find a relationship between them.&lt;/p&gt;
&lt;p&gt;I found that when I added the following configuration to the prj.conf file, CONFIG_BT_CTLR_DTM_HCI=y worked successfully:&lt;/p&gt;
&lt;p&gt;&lt;pre class="ui-code" data-mode="text"&gt;CONFIG_BT_LL_SW_SPLIT=y
CONFIG_BT_LL_SW_LLCP=y&lt;/pre&gt;&lt;/p&gt;
&lt;p&gt;After this, you can now communicate with nrf5340 normally through the serial port, and you can also successfully connect with the integrated detector CMW270.&lt;/p&gt;
&lt;p&gt;May i ask that if this operation is reasonable, or how it is different from the sample you mentioned?&lt;/p&gt;
&lt;p&gt;Regards,&lt;/p&gt;
&lt;p&gt;David&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item><item><title>RE: how to run DTM on nrf5340</title><link>https://devzone.nordicsemi.com/thread/487291?ContentTypeID=1</link><pubDate>Tue, 04 Jun 2024 11:24:25 GMT</pubDate><guid isPermaLink="false">137ad170-7792-4731-bb38-c0d22fbe4515:3041b670-478d-4c4d-84f7-68d5033ba787</guid><dc:creator>Elfving</dc:creator><description>&lt;p&gt;Hell David,&lt;/p&gt;
&lt;p&gt;BT_CTLR_DTM_HCI_SUPPORT is not directly user-configurable. You can find an overview over the configurations you can use &lt;a href="https://developer.nordicsemi.com/nRF_Connect_SDK/doc/2.6.0/kconfig/index.html#kconfig-search"&gt;here&lt;/a&gt;.&lt;/p&gt;
&lt;p&gt;&lt;/p&gt;
&lt;p&gt;We do have a &lt;a href="https://developer.nordicsemi.com/nRF_Connect_SDK/doc/2.6.0/nrf/samples/bluetooth/direct_test_mode/README.html"&gt;DTM sample though&lt;/a&gt;, as well as a &lt;a href="https://developer.nordicsemi.com/nRF_Connect_SDK/doc/2.6.0/nrf/samples/peripheral/radio_test/README.html#radio-test-short-range"&gt;radio test sample&lt;/a&gt;.&amp;nbsp;&lt;/p&gt;
&lt;p&gt;Regards,&lt;/p&gt;
&lt;p&gt;Elfving&lt;/p&gt;&lt;div style="clear:both;"&gt;&lt;/div&gt;</description></item></channel></rss>